基于机器视觉的常温烟雾机喷雾角测量系统

摘  要:
针对常温烟雾机喷雾角测量方法中存在的问题,提出了利用数字图像处理技术结合最小二乘拟合方法对常温烟雾机的喷雾角进行图像检测的方法。该方法实现了喷雾角的非接触测量,避免了常用方法对喷雾现场的干涉,减少了人工测量方法带来的误差。试验结果表明,该方法简单可行,而且能够实现快速检测。

摘  要:
In order to solve the problems in the measurement of spray angle for plant protection machinery, a new spray angle measurement by digital image processing and least square approximation is given in this paper. This new method is a non-contact measurement and it can avoid any interference in the spray field. At the same time, it can reduce the normal errors in manual measurement of spray angle. The experiments show that it is convenient and can detect spray angle quickly.
